Providing Evidence of Financial Stability for US Tourist Visas

When applying for a US tourist visa, demonstrating your solid financial standing is a crucial step. US consular officers want to ensure that you have the capital to support yourself during your stay in the United States and repatriate at the end of your authorized period.

To achieve this, you should be prepared to submit documentation that clearly reveals your financial capability. Common requirements include bank statements showing a sufficient amount, proof of income from employment or other sources, and credit card statements that indicate your ability to meet expenses.

It is important to note that the specific requirements may vary depending on factors such as your nationality, purpose of visit, and length of stay. Consult the official website of the US Department of State or contact the nearest US embassy or consulate for the most up-to-date information regarding financial documentation requirements for tourist visas.

Your travel history plays a crucial influence in your US tourist copyright. When you apply for a visa, consular officers will carefully review your past trips to other countries, including the purpose of those travels, durations of stay, and adherence with immigration laws.

A consistent history of adhering to visa regulations and returning to your home country as planned strengthens your application. Conversely, a history of overstays, falsifying information on previous applications, or infringing upon immigration laws in other countries can raise red flags and potentially lead to visa refusal.

It's essential to be forthright about your travel history when applying for a US tourist visa. Providing accurate information and demonstrating a responsible travel record will increase your chances of a successful application.

Essential Requirements for Obtaining a US Tourist Visa

When applying for a US tourist visa, it's essential to demonstrate your financial stability and travel intentions. To achieve this, you'll need to submit compelling evidence that showcases both aspects of your trip plan.

Financial proof play a crucial role in convincing the consular officer that you can cover the costs of your journey without relying on public assistance or working illegally within the US. This documentation typically includes bank statements, salary slips, and recent tax returns.

Travel records also provide valuable insights into your intentions. A well-structured itinerary outlining your planned destinations, accommodation arrangements, and activities demonstrates a clear purpose for your visit and minimizes the likelihood of you overstaying your visa.

It's highly recommended to present these documents in a organized manner to ensure the consular officer can readily assess your application.
